The popular country music star Megan Moroney is gearing up for her global and highly anticipated Cloud 9 Tour, which officially kicks off in the U.S. in May 2026.
The large-scale 43-stop tour officially kicks off in Columbus, Ohio on May 29 at the Schottenstein Center and will take Moroney through the U.S., Europe and United Kingdom.
